About Frederic M. Kenny

Frederic M. Kenny is a scholar working on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Behavioral Neuroscience, Urology,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Anatomy, having authored 92 papers that have together received 2.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Adrenal Hormones and Disorders (18 papers), Hormonal Regulation and Hypertension (17 papers), Pituitary Gland Disorders and Treatments (10 papers), Sexual Differentiation and Disorders (10 papers), Birth, Development, and Health (10 papers), Hormonal and reproductive studies (7 papers), Growth Hormone and Insulin-like Growth Factors (6 papers) and Neonatal Respiratory Health Research (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(1.1k citations), Behavioral Neuroscience (161 citations),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(144 citations), Reproductive Medicine (163 citations) and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(346 citations). Frederic M. Kenny has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Indonesia and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Claude J. Migeon, C Preeyasombat, Alan H. Klein, Allan Drash, John S. Spaulding, Floyd H. Taylor, Wellington Hung, Mary L. Voorhess, James Amrhein and David Ross.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Pediatrics, PEDIATRICS, The Journal of Clinical Endocrinology & Metabolism, Pediatric Research and Metabolism.
